GTS Digital, Wyden, Ideal Optimize Order Routing and Best Execution in Digital Assets

GTS Digital partners with Wyden, a leading provider of institutional digital asset trading technology, and Ideal, a decision intelligence firm that optimizes trading performance and reduces risks. For GTS Digital, this collaboration enables optimized liquidity management as well as enhanced order routing and trade execution – even under the most volatile market conditions.

The Business Problem

Quantitative digital asset trading firm GTS Digital requires deep liquidity and sophisticated execution, thus demanding reliable and performant trading infrastructure to deploy its portfolio of complex algo trading strategies across multiple trading venues. In addition, GTS Digital operates several strategies, requiring a feature-rich portfolio management system. Since digital asset markets are constantly evolving, one of GTS Digital’s core objectives is to continuously improve order routing and trade execution performance.

The Solution

GTS Digital utilizes Wyden’s trading infrastructure to rapidly develop, back-test, optimize and deploy their quant strategies into production. Using Wyden’s portfolio & OEMS platform, GTS Digital deploys its trading strategies using smart execution algorithms, to optimize for best execution.

In combination with implementing the robust Wyden trading infrastructure, GTS Digital integrated Ideal’s liquidity management analytics and Algo TCA (Transaction Cost Analysis) for spot and futures. These analytics quantify market impact and identify factors which can improve trading profits – offering further optimization beyond simple analytics or TCA. At its core, this infrastructure has enabled the creation of a continuous feedback loop that allows GTS Digital to assess the actual ex-post performance against original input assumptions which allows for further fine-tuning to drive more optimal results for future trades.

Real-time feedback loop

  1. GTS Digital develops and deploys proprietary strategies using Wyden’s quantitative infrastructure, hierarchical portfolio management, and smart order execution algos across all key liquidity venues.
  2. Ideal quantifies execution quality by algo, venue, symbol, volatility, etc. providing actionable insights to improve fill rates, slippage, and transaction costs.
  3. GTS Digital uses Ideal’s feedback to optimize Wyden’s execution algo parameters, which are then implemented back into step 1

Benefits Realized

By utilizing Wyden’s pre-trade risk management, smart order router and execution algorithms, GTS Digital improved its transaction cost management and market impact – resulting in a meaningful positive impact on the business.
